Získá řádky kolekce Rodinný příslušník

Tato data jsou dostupná pouze z employees/familymembers.

Metadata - Perzistentní položky

birthnumber string (20)

Rodné číslo,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

countofftype_id string (countofftype) relace

Odpočet,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

dateofbirth$date string

Datum narození,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

familyrelationtype integer

Vztah,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

firstname string (20)

Křestní jméno,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

lastname string (30)

Příjmení, pole vlastněné tabulkou, možné řadit a filtrovat, pole je duplikováno při klonování objektu

objversion integer

Verze objektu, pouze pro čtení, pole vlastněné tabulkou, možné řadit a filtrovat, pole nepodporuje ochranu dat/GDPR

parent_id string (employee) relace

Vlastník, pouze pro čtení, pole vlastněné tabulkou, možné řadit a filtrovat, pole je odkazem na vlastníka objektu, pole nepodporuje ochranu dat/GDPR

validfrom_id string (wageperiod) relace

Platí od, pole vlastněné tabulkou, možné řadit a filtrovat

validto_id string (wageperiod) relace

Platí do, pole vlastněné tabulkou, možné řadit a filtrovat

Metadata - Neperzistentní položky

age integer

Věk, pouze pro čtení

classid string (26)

ID třídy, pouze pro čtení, fkAnsiCaseSensitive, pole nepodporuje ochranu dat/GDPR

displayname string (100)

Název, pouze pro čtení

id string (10)

Vlastní ID, pouze pro čtení, fkAnsiCaseSensitive, pole nepodporuje ochranu dat/GDPR

Příklady
Request

GET

https://atd.abra.eu/demodata/employees?take=1

GET

https://atd.abra.eu/demodata/employees/{id}
Response
{
    "objversion": 2,
    "parent_id": "4200000101",
    "lastname": "Nováková",
    "firstname": "Žofie",
    "birthnumber": "935505\/1235",
    "familyrelationtype": 0,
    "countofftype_id": "2000000000",
    "validfrom_id": "R700000101",
    "validto_id": null,
    "dateofbirth$date": "1993-05-04T22:00:00.000Z"
}
Request POST

POST

https://atd.abra.eu/demodata/query
{"class": "YJ0OWQFW31YOFC542RPMTF23Q0", "take": "1"}
Response
{
    "objversion": 2,
    "parent_id": "4200000101",
    "lastname": "Nováková",
    "firstname": "Žofie",
    "birthnumber": "935505\/1235",
    "familyrelationtype": 0,
    "countofftype_id": "2000000000",
    "validfrom_id": "R700000101",
    "validto_id": null,
    "dateofbirth$date": "1993-05-04T22:00:00.000Z"
}
Request

PUT

https://atd.abra.eu/demodata/employees/{id}?select=id
Body
{
    "birthnumber": "935505\/1235",
    "countofftype_id": "2000000000",
    "dateofbirth$date": "1993-05-04T22:00:00.000Z",
    "familyrelationtype": 0,
    "firstname": "Žofie",
    "lastname": "Nováková",
    "validfrom_id": "R700000101",
    "validto_id": null
}
Response
{
    "id": "1600000101"
}

DELETE

https://atd.abra.eu/demodata/employees/{id}
Response
200 - OK Everything worked as expected.